Florence, SC – Deputies in Florence County are asking for the public’s help today as they search for a wanted man described as armed and dangerous following an assault near Johnsonville.

According to the Florence County Sheriff’s Office, deputies responded Saturday morning, September 27, 2025, to a home at 446 Mack’s Lake Road. Witnesses reported a female victim had been assaulted and forced back inside by the suspect, later identified as Thomas Allen Thompson. The sheriff’s office said the suspect was armed and barricaded himself inside the residence with the victim.

The FCSO SWAT team responded and safely removed the victim. However, when deputies entered, Thompson was no longer present.

Investigators have since obtained warrants for Thompson, who is described as 5 feet 9 inches tall, weighing around 155 pounds. Authorities stressed that he should be considered armed and dangerous and urged residents not to approach him.
